FilmFolio is a web application that enables users to search for movies, view detailed information, and explore various films. Users can enter search queries by title or keywords, with the app connecting to an external API to fetch matching results. It supports genre selection and sorting options by popularity and rating. Users can access comprehensive details, including the title, release year, cast, writers, plot, and IMDb rating for any movie.
-
Search Movies:
- Enter titles or keywords to find movies.
- Retrieves and displays search results from the TMDB API.
-
View Movie Details:
- Click on a movie to view detailed information.
- Includes title, release year, cast, crew, plot summary, and IMDb rating.
-
Explore Categories:
- Filter by : Popularity and Rating
- Filter by Genres
- Frontend: React.js, Vanilla CSS, SCSS
- API Integration: The Movie Database (TMDB) API
To run FilmFolio locally:
- Clone the repository:
git clone https://github.com/Ronak021/FilmFolio.git
- Navigate to the project directory:
cd filmfolio
- Install dependencies:
npm install
- Run the application:
npm run dev
- The Movie Database (TMDB) for providing a comprehensive movie API.